Tetaru

Tetaru is a village located in Muhra subdivision of Gaya district in Bihar, India. It is situated 10km away from sub-district headquarter Muhra (tehsildar office) and 40km away from district headquarter Gaya. As per 2009 stats, Arai is the gram panchayat of Tetaru village.

About Tetaru

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Tetaru is 255156. The village spans a total geographical area of 156 hectares. Gaya is nearest town to Tetaru village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 40km away.

Population of Tetaru

According to the 2011 Census, Tetaru has a total population of about 1,608, with approximately 810 males and 798 females. The sex ratio is around 985 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 319 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 519 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 45.58%, with male literacy at about 59.14% and female literacy near 31.83%. There are around 241 households in the village. Connectivity of Tetaru

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Tetaru. As per the 2011 stats, Tetaru had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within 5 - 10 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
